Transaction 17e19c84c6350ff307b5aef702863bdf8d25762e98223fa2509270dc01c75630
1 Input
1 Output
-
17e19c84c6350ff307b5aef702863bdf8d25762e98223fa2509270dc01c75630:0
- value
- 133196928
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e88af5411b1bdda431fea97e93e624177bab6352 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NCaEUhEEPHjvRk82RMYYLvU3rfMg1pdk1